What Is Cross-Linked Polyethylene and Why Is It a Game Changer in Material Science?

Cross-linked polyethylene, commonly known as PEX, is a form of polyethylene with cross-links that enhance its stability, making it an ideal material for various applications ranging from plumbing and radiant heating systems to electrical insulation and automotive parts. The cross-linking process, which can be achieved through several methods including peroxide, silane, or electron beam irradiation, improves the thermal properties of polyethylene. This modification allows PEX to maintain its strength at higher temperatures and provides it with superior durability and chemical resistance compared to its non-cross-linked counterparts. These properties make cross-linked polyethylene a versatile material that combines the flexibility of plastic with the robustness of metals, offering significant advantages over traditional materials like copper or galvanized steel, especially in terms of installation efficiency and long-term performance.

How Is Cross-Linked Polyethylene Transforming Industries?

How are the unique properties of cross-linked polyethylene impacting its applications across various industries? In the plumbing industry, PEX is revolutionizing water supply systems by providing a lightweight, flexible, and corrosion-resistant alternative to traditional piping materials. Its ability to resist scale and chlorine makes PEX pipes ideal for both residential and commercial buildings. In the automotive sector, the material's heat resistance and durability under thermal stress are being leveraged to manufacture parts that can withstand extreme operating environments. Additionally, the electrical industry appreciates PEX for its excellent insulating properties, which make it suitable for safe and reliable cable coverings. The broad range of applications demonstrates PEX's ability to meet diverse needs, driving its adoption across different sectors.

What Challenges Does Cross-Linked Polyethylene Face?

Despite its many benefits, what challenges must be addressed to enhance the use of cross-linked polyethylene? One significant challenge is the environmental impact associated with the production and disposal of PEX. As a synthetic material, it is not biodegradable, and recycling methods for cross-linked polyethylene are not as straightforward or widely implemented as for other plastics. This presents a sustainability challenge as the global push towards environmentally friendly materials continues to grow. Moreover, while PEX is resistant to many chemicals, it can be susceptible to certain types of organic solvents, which may limit its use in some industrial applications. Addressing these environmental and compatibility issues is crucial for the future expansion of PEX in both existing and new markets.

What Are the Key Drivers Behind the Expanding Market for Cross-Linked Polyethylene?

The growth in the cross-linked polyethylene market is driven by several factors. Technological advancements in cross-linking techniques have expanded the range of PEX applications, enhancing its appeal in sectors such as plumbing, automotive, and electrical insulation. As industries seek more cost-effective, durable, and versatile materials, the demand for PEX continues to rise. Economic expansion in emerging markets is also a significant driver, as new construction and industrial activities increase the need for reliable and efficient building materials. Moreover, shifts in consumer behavior towards maintenance-free and long-lasting products are further boosting PEX adoption. Continued innovation in manufacturing processes and improvements in recycling technologies could address current environmental concerns, potentially increasing market acceptance and facilitating growth in various applications. Together, these elements are propelling the expansion of the cross-linked polyethylene market, reflecting its vital role in modern material science and engineering.
